The problem

Once a collection ships, the view goes quiet.

After a collection is delivered, brands often lose a clear view of what actually sells, where stock is sitting, which sizes are missing, and where markdown risk is building — until the season is already over.

What is really selling, by store

Where stock is sitting unsold

Which sizes have already gone

Where markdown risk is building

Locations and channels

Connected locations and authorised reporting views.

MILLYA reports across the locations and channels that a retailer has connected and authorised. It does not claim that every retailer, showroom or brand partner is already connected — the view reflects only what has been shared.

Connected locations

Stores and channels a retailer has connected and authorised for reporting.

Authorised views

Each brand sees only the data a retailer has agreed to share.

Growing over time

Coverage reflects only what is connected today, and grows as partners join.

Human control and permissions

Retailers stay in control of what is shared.

Visibility is permission-based, and any commercial step is decided by people — never taken automatically.

  • Each brand sees only the data it is authorised to see
  • Retailers control exactly what is shared, and can change it
  • Commercial steps always require human approval
  • No autonomous messages to clients or partners
  • No autonomous purchase orders
  • No autonomous markdowns
How the network develops

Built in honest stages.

MILLYA starts with shared visibility. Communication and commercial workflows follow as future development — they are not live today.
